How fast is DSL internet in Council Bluffs?
The map below shows maximum DSL internet speeds by area in Council Bluffs.

DSL Internet Speed Key
The average Council Bluffs home can get up to 83 Mbps on their DSL internet plan. The fastest DSL download speed in the city is 140 Mbps, which 8.73% of residents can get. Some homes and apartments do not have access to these speeds. On the slower end, for example, 10.48% of homes can only purchase plans up to 10 Mbps. See the internet provider details below for info about their speed and coverage in Council Bluffs.
DSL internet speeds tend to be faster in the east parts of Council Bluffs, and slower in the southwest areas of the city.
Is DSL the fastest internet I can get in Council Bluffs?
The fastest internet for you may vary based on where in Council Bluffs you live. In general, fiber competes most often with DSL in the city.
- Fiber is the fastest internet type for 55.86% of Council Bluffs homes.
- Cable is fastest for 41.92% of the city.
- DSL is fastest for less than 1%.
- Fixed wireless is fastest for 1.77%.
- Satellite internet may be the only option for less than 1% of Council Bluffs homes.

Centurylink DSL in Council Bluffs, IA

Centurylink DSL coverage
About 89.29%, or 63,507 people, have Centurylink DSL internet available to them in the city. The company covers the entire Council Bluffs area. Centurylink is one of the largest internet service providers internet service providers in the US, with internet service available in most of Council Bluffs.
Centurylink DSL download speeds
Centurylink is below average when comparing download speeds to all other internet providers in Council Bluffs. Versus other DSL providers in the area, Centurylink DSL is the fastest. There are 6 different maximum speeds throughout Council Bluffs. The fastest plan anyone in Council Bluffs can order from Centurylink goes up to 140 Mbps, the slowest package only goes up to 10 Mbps, and the city-wide average maximum speed for Council Bluffs customers is up to 83 Mbps.
